2. Emerging Photovoltaic Panel Technologies
The performance of photovoltaic panels has actually come a long way in recent years, yet there are still a lot of chances for enhancement. Emerging photovoltaic panel technologies have the prospective to transform the market and make solar energy much more easily accessible for individuals around the globe. Take Aiko Power's cutting-edge new bifacial photovoltaic panel, as an example. This item makes use of 2 panels as opposed to one, permitting it to absorb light from both sides and produce up to 30% more energy than typical single-panel systems.
Other arising technologies include clear solar batteries that can be put on home windows and developing facades, as well as paintable solar batteries that can be made use of to transform any surface right into an energy-generating possession. These products supply interesting possibilities for making existing buildings a lot more power reliable without requiring added space or building and construction job. Furthermore, they could be used in places like deserts and various other remote locations that do not have access to traditional grid framework.
These innovations reveal excellent pledge for making renewable resource resources even more efficient and inexpensive in the future. With continued financial investment in research and development, we might quickly see these products struck the market on a bigger scale and help bring tidy, trusted power to even more individuals than in the past.
3. The Impact Of Solar Panels On The Environment
The influence of solar panels on the environment is extensively gone over, and permanently reason. Solar energy is clean and sustainable, suggesting it will not run out like nonrenewable fuel sources. It additionally doesn't generate toxins that can harm the atmosphere. This makes it an appealing choice to other kinds of energy manufacturing.
Nonetheless, photovoltaic panels still have environmental effects. They call for materials to produce, which can involve mining and chemical utilize that can be harming to the environment. They also occupy a great deal of area, so they might trigger environment loss or devastation when set up in locations with sensitive ecosystems. Additionally, they require maintenance to maintain them functioning effectively, which can cause lose generation or water pollution if done improperly. Generally, solar panels are an environmentally friendly choice when made use of properly and meticulously handled.
